Разработка игры для Iphone — добавление изображений случайным образом

#iphone

#iPhone

Вопрос:

В настоящее время я пишу игру для iPhone для своей курсовой работы — космический корабль, летящий в космосе, при попадании в астероид корабль замедляется, если звезда собрана, корабль ускоряется — в настоящее время у меня есть корабль, путешествующий в космосе, и по одному экземпляру звезды и одному экземпляру астероида, каждый из которых добавлен с помощью:

 asteroid = [[UIImageView alloc] initWithImage:[UIImage imageNamed:@"Asteroid.png"]];
[self addSubview:asteroid];
  

и

 star = [[UIImageView alloc] initWithImage:[UIImage imageNamed:@"StarImage.png"]];
[self addSubview:star];
  

Я хотел бы добавить несколько экземпляров этих объектов в игру случайным образом, однако я не уверен в наилучшем способе сделать это. У кого-нибудь есть какие-либо предложения??

Приветствую x

Ответ №1:

Как насчет создания NSMutableArray для звезд и одного для astreoids, а затем добавления экземпляров каждого в соответствующий NSMutableArray.

Затем вам понадобятся некоторые методы для настройки положений, скоростей и т.д.